Abstract

The utility model provides a novel mowing knife box which comprises a rack, wherein a transmission mechanism is arranged at the rear end of the middle of the upper surface of the rack, limit blocks are respectively installed at the rear ends of two sides of the lower surface of the rack, a driven leather roller and a driving leather roller are respectively installed at the upper end and the lower end of the middle of the opposite surface of each limit block through a first bearing seat, the driven leather roller and the driving leather roller are parallel up and down and are mutually meshed, a mowing mechanism is arranged at the front end of the upper surface of the rack, and the transmission mechanism is mutually connected with the driving leather roller and the mowing mechanism. The transmission mechanism directly drives the mowing mechanism, a hydraulic motor is not needed for driving, speed reducers arranged in the mowing mechanism can be driven through the transmission mechanism at the same time, the power of the mowing mechanism is enhanced, meanwhile, the phenomenon that one of the two speed reducers suddenly breaks down when the mowing mechanism works to cause the mowing mechanism to fail is avoided, and the mowing mechanism is more convenient and practical.

Description

Novel mowing knife box
Technical Field
The utility model relates to the technical field of agricultural machinery, in particular to a novel mowing knife box.
Background
When grass is collected, the existing mowing knife box is driven by a hydraulic motor on one side, however, when the grass is collected, the hydraulic motor fails, the device cannot be continuously used, and the grass collecting speed is influenced.

Examples
As shown in fig. 1-9, a novel mowing knife box comprises a frame 1, a transmission mechanism 4 is arranged in the middle of the upper surface of the frame 1, limit blocks 101 are respectively installed on two sides of the lower surface of the frame 1, two first bearing seats 302 and two first bearing seats 302 are respectively installed on a driven leather roller 3 and a driving leather roller 301, the driven leather roller 3 and the driving leather roller 301 are parallel up and down and are mutually occluded, the frame 1 is provided with a mowing mechanism 5, the transmission mechanism 4 is mutually connected with the driving leather roller 301 and the mowing mechanism 5, shielding frames 2 are respectively arranged on two sides of the frame 1, and the shielding frames 2 shield the joints of the transmission mechanism 4 and the mowing mechanism 5.
The transmission mechanism 4 comprises a placing box 401, and a first rotating rod 402 penetrates through the placing box 401.
First gear 403 is fixedly installed on first rotating rod 402, a transmission shaft 404 is arranged in placing box 401, second gear 405 is installed on transmission shaft 404, and second gear 405 is meshed with first gear 403.
Two ends of the transmission shaft 404 are movably connected with a second bearing seat 406 respectively, the second bearing seats 406 are installed on the upper surface of the machine frame 1, first transmission rollers 407 are fixedly installed on the shaft bodies of the transmission shaft 404, which are close to the second bearing seats 406, and the first transmission rollers 407 are connected with the mowing mechanism 5 through first transmission belts 408.

This novel operating principle of mowing knife case:
when in use, firstly, the first rotating rod 402 drives the transmission shaft 404 to rotate through the first gear 403 and the second gear 405, the transmission shaft 404 drives the first transmission roller 407, the first transmission roller 407 drives the input end of the speed reducer 501 to rotate through the first transmission belt 408, simultaneously, the transmission shaft 404 drives the second transmission roller 409, the second transmission roller 409 drives the third transmission roller 411 through the second transmission belt 410, then the third transmission roller 411 drives the driving leather roller 301 through the second rotating rod 412, then the driving leather roller 301 drives the driven leather roller 3 to rotate, the output end of the speed reducer 501 drives the rotating shaft 504 to rotate, when the rotating shaft 504 drives the blade 505 to rotate, the limiting frame protects the rotating shaft 504, simultaneously, the rotating shaft 504 drives the fourth gear 507 through the third gear 506, then the fourth gear 507 drives the movable rod 508 to rotate, simultaneously, the fourth gear 507 drives a plurality of third rotating rods 512 to rotate through the fifth gear 509, then, the third rotating rod 512 drives the blade 505 to rotate through the fixing frame 513, so that the operation is more convenient and simpler, the limiting plate 511 mounted on the third rotating rod 512 is rotated in the rotating groove 510 in an auxiliary manner, and meanwhile, the third rotating rod 512 is limited to avoid falling.
It should be noted that the specific models of the speed reducer 501 are: CH 22-400-20S.
